DH1 5FY maps, stats, and open data

DH1 5FY is located in the Framwellgate and Newton Hall electoral ward, within the unitary authority of County Durham and the English Parliamentary constituency of City of Durham. The Sub Integrated Care Board (ICB) Location is NHS North East and North Cumbria ICB - 84H and the police force is Durham. This postcode has been in use since December 2007.
